With only one week left until the big day, we went in to drop off our brought-in items and have our sound-related meeting.


Dropping off brought-in items

Our brought-in items were mainly things to be used in the welcome space, and they filled about one large IKEA bag.

This bag is truly convenient when moving large amounts of luggage, and it has been useful in multiple situations since then, such as when moving house or during hospital stays for childbirth.

The contents included glass products, and since the size made it a bit difficult to carry on the train, we had my husband's friend drive us to Happo-en.

Come to think of it, I fondly remembered seeing people in the early meetings bringing in so much luggage that I thought, "
Are you moving house!?"


When dropping off the items, we went through them one by one with the planner to ensure there were no placement errors or missing items, and we left them after documenting everything in writing.

And upon checking again, we realized something was missing... so we ended up having to go back again on the evening before the wedding ceremony..


Sound meeting

Next was the meeting regarding sound (BGM).
The main purpose is to confirm that there are no mistakes in the songs we entered into the system in advance.

Points to check in particular

A common mistake when entering data into the system is selecting a different version of a song than the one you intended when multiple versions exist.

・Instrumental version
・Cover by another artist
・Theatrical limited edition

And so on. As expected of sound professionals, they didn't miss any suspicious points and checked everything thoroughly.

And if there were specific instructions for when to start playing a song (*), we actually played the song to confirm, saying things like, "
Ja-ja-ja♪, so we start from the '
ja
' in 'ja-ja-ja♪', right?"

(*) For example, an order like "I want the chorus to play at the same time as the toast"
